<?xml version="1.0" encoding="UTF-8" ?>

<bugzilla version="5.2"
          urlbase="https://bugzilla.altlinux.org/"
          
          maintainer="jenya@basealt.ru"
>

    <bug>
          <bug_id>9922</bug_id>
          
          <creation_ts>2006-08-27 13:34:13 +0400</creation_ts>
          <short_desc>[PATCH] Избыточная зависимоcть на xorg-x11-devel</short_desc>
          <delta_ts>2008-08-31 13:22:34 +0400</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>4</classification_id>
          <classification>Development</classification>
          <product>Sisyphus</product>
          <component>libdockapp-devel</component>
          <version>unstable</version>
          <rep_platform>all</rep_platform>
          <op_sys>Linux</op_sys>
          <bug_status>CLOSED</bug_status>
          <resolution>FIXED</res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ords>patch</keywords>
          <priority>P4</priority>
          <bug_severity>minor</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          <everconfirmed>1</everconfirmed>
          <reporter name="Slava Semushin">php-coder</reporter>
          <assigned_to name="viy">viy</assigned_to>
          <cc>viy</cc>
          
          <qa_contact>qa-sisyphus</qa_contact>

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>39795</commentid>
    <comment_count>0</comment_count>
    <who name="Slava Semushin">php-coder</who>
    <bug_when>2006-08-27 13:34:14 +0400</bug_when>
    <thetext>[c0der@rock ~]$ rpm -q libdockapp-devel
libdockapp-devel-0.6.1-alt1

libdockapp-devel содержит избыточные зависимости, в частности на виртуальный
пакет xorg-x11-devel:

[c0der@rock ~]$ rpm -qR libdockapp-devel
libdockapp = 0.6.1-alt1
xorg-x11-devel
rpmlib(PayloadFilesHavePrefix) &lt;= 4.0-1
rpmlib(CompressedFileNames) &lt;= 3.0.4-1

На самом же деле пакету реально требуются только libX11-devel и libXpm-devel:

[c0der@rock ~]$ sed -ne &apos;s|^#include &lt;\(X11/.*\.h\)&gt;|/usr/include/\1|p&apos;
/usr/include/dockapp.h | xargs rpm -qf
libX11-devel-1.0.0-alt5
libX11-devel-1.0.0-alt5
libXpm-devel-3.5.5-alt1

В случае уменьшения зависимостей выгода будет в том, что в чрут хашера нужно
будет устанавливать на 44 пакета меньше, что для меня важно, т.к. я использую
самосборный репозитарий.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>39806</commentid>
    <comment_count>1</comment_count>
    <who name="Sir Raorn">raorn</who>
    <bug_when>2006-08-27 23:18:04 +0400</bug_when>
    <thetext>У меня пока нет повода пересобирать пакет, но в ледующей сборке постараюсь не
забыть.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>39807</commentid>
    <comment_count>2</comment_count>
    <who name="Slava Semushin">php-coder</who>
    <bug_when>2006-08-27 23:34:35 +0400</bug_when>
    <thetext>(In reply to comment #1)

А бага в багзилле уже не повод для выпуска новой сборки пакета ??! :D
</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>39808</commentid>
    <comment_count>3</comment_count>
    <who name="Sir Raorn">raorn</who>
    <bug_when>2006-08-28 00:14:27 +0400</bug_when>
    <thetext>Такая - нет.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>40981</commentid>
    <comment_count>4</comment_count>
    <who name="Slava Semushin">php-coder</who>
    <bug_when>2006-10-01 22:09:43 +0400</bug_when>
    <thetext>Готов сделать NMU.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>41000</commentid>
    <comment_count>5</comment_count>
      <attachid>1647</attachid>
    <who name="Slava Semushin">php-coder</who>
    <bug_when>2006-10-02 15:20:25 +0400</bug_when>
    <thetext>Created attachment 1647
diff для спека</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>41002</commentid>
    <comment_count>6</comment_count>
      <attachid>1648</attachid>
    <who name="Slava Semushin">php-coder</who>
    <bug_when>2006-10-02 15:23:19 +0400</bug_when>
    <thetext>Created attachment 1648
Патч для устранения всех предупреждений от компилятора</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>72724</commentid>
    <comment_count>7</comment_count>
    <who name="Sir Raorn">raorn</who>
    <bug_when>2008-06-19 02:25:13 +0400</bug_when>
    <thetext>Fixed in upcoming 0.6.2-alt1</thetext>
  </long_desc>
      
          <attachment
              isobsolete="0"
              ispatch="1"
              isprivate="0"
          >
            <attachid>1647</attachid>
            <date>2006-10-02 15:20:25 +0400</date>
            <delta_ts>2006-10-02 15:20:25 +0400</delta_ts>
            <desc>diff для спека</desc>
            <filename>libdockapp.spec.diff</filename>
            <type>text/plain</type>
            <size>2126</size>
            <attacher name="Slava Semushin">php-coder</attacher>
            
              <data encoding="base64">LS0tIGxpYmRvY2thcHAuc3BlYy5vcmlnCTIwMDYtMTAtMDIgMTc6MDA6MDggKzA3MDAKKysrIGxp
YmRvY2thcHAuc3BlYwkyMDA2LTEwLTAyIDE3OjU4OjUwICswNzAwCkBAIC0zLDcgKzMsNyBAQAog
CiBOYW1lOiBsaWJkb2NrYXBwCiBWZXJzaW9uOiAwLjYuMQotUmVsZWFzZTogYWx0MQorUmVsZWFz
ZTogYWx0MS4xCiAKIFN1bW1hcnk6IERvY2tBcHAgTWFraW5nIFN0YW5kYXJkIExpYnJhcnkKIEdy
b3VwOiBTeXN0ZW0vTGlicmFyaWVzCkBAIC0xMSwxMSArMTEsOSBAQAogVXJsOiBodHRwOi8vc29s
ZmVydGplLnN0dWRlbnQudXR3ZW50ZS5ubC9+ZGFscm9pL2xpYmRvY2thcHAvCiAKIFNvdXJjZTog
JXVybC9maWxlcy8lbmFtZS0ldmVyc2lvbi50YXIuYnoyCi0jUGF0Y2g6ICVuYW1lLTAuNS4wLWFs
dC1EQUluaXRpYWxpemUucGF0Y2gKLSNQYXRjaDE6ICVuYW1lLTAuNS4wLWFsdC14cG0tZmlsZS5w
YXRjaAorUGF0Y2g6ICVuYW1lLTAuNi4xLWFsdC13YXJuaW5ncy1maXgucGF0Y2gKIAotIyBBdXRv
bWF0aWNhbGx5IGFkZGVkIGJ5IGJ1aWxkcmVxIG9uIFRodSBBcHIgMDcgMjAwNQotQnVpbGRSZXF1
aXJlczogeG9yZy14MTEtZGV2ZWwKK0J1aWxkUmVxdWlyZXM6IGxpYlh0LWRldmVsIGxpYlhleHQt
ZGV2ZWwgbGliWHBtLWRldmVsCiAKICVkZXNjcmlwdGlvbgogVGhpcyBpcyBhIHNpbXBsZSAodHJp
dmlhbCkgbGlicmFyeSBmb3Igd3JpdGluZyBXaW5kb3cgTWFrZXIgZG9jawpAQCAtMjksOCArMjcs
NyBAQAogU3VtbWFyeTogRG9ja0FwcCBNYWtpbmcgU3RhbmRhcmQgTGlicmFyeQogR3JvdXA6IERl
dmVsb3BtZW50L0MKIFJlcXVpcmVzOiAlbmFtZSA9ICV2ZXJzaW9uLSVyZWxlYXNlCi0jIEZJWE1F
OiB3ZSBORUVEIHhwbSBsaWJyYXJ5Ci1SZXF1aXJlczogeG9yZy14MTEtZGV2ZWwKK1JlcXVpcmVz
OiBsaWJYcG0tZGV2ZWwKIAogJWRlc2NyaXB0aW9uIGRldmVsCiBUaGlzIGlzIGEgc2ltcGxlICh0
cml2aWFsKSBsaWJyYXJ5IGZvciB3cml0aW5nIFdpbmRvdyBNYWtlciBkb2NrCkBAIC00MiwyNCAr
MzksMjIgQEAKIAogVGhpcyBwYWNrYWdlIGNvbnRhaW5zIGhlYWRlciBmaWxlcyBuZWVkZWQgZm9y
IGRldmVsb3BtZW50LgogCi0lcHJlcCAKKyVwcmVwCiAlc2V0dXAgLXEgLW4gZG9ja2FwcC0ldmVy
c2lvbgotI3BhdGNoIC1wMQotI3BhdGNoMSAtcDEKLWZpbmQgLiAtdHlwZSBkIC1uYW1lIENWUyAt
cHJpbnQwIHwgeGFyZ3MgLXIwICVfX3JtIC1yZiAtLQorcGF0Y2ggLXAxIDwlUEFUQ0gwCiAKICVi
dWlsZAogJWNvbmZpZ3VyZSBcCiAJLS1kaXNhYmxlLXN0YXRpYyBcCiAJLS13aXRob3V0LWZvbnQg
XAogCS0td2l0aG91dC1leGFtcGxlcwotJW1ha2VfYnVpbGQgQ09ORF9GT05UPQorJW1ha2VfYnVp
bGQgQ0ZMQUdTPSIlb3B0ZmxhZ3MgLVdlcnJvciIgQ09ORF9GT05UPQogCiAlaW5zdGFsbAogJW1h
a2VpbnN0YWxsIENPTkRfRk9OVD0KIAogJWZpbGVzCi0lZG9jIEFVVEhPUlMgQ2hhbmdlTG9nIENP
UFlJTkcgSU5TVEFMTCBORVdTIFJFQURNRQorJWRvYyBBVVRIT1JTIEJVR1MgQ2hhbmdlTG9nIENP
UFlJTkcgTkVXUyBSRUFETUUKICVfbGliZGlyL2xpYiouc28uKgogCiAlZmlsZXMgZGV2ZWwKQEAg
LTY4LDYgKzYzLDE2IEBACiAlX2luY2x1ZGVkaXIvKi5oCiAKICVjaGFuZ2Vsb2cKKyogTW9uIE9j
dCAwMiAyMDA2IFNsYXZhIFNlbXVzaGluIDxwaHAtY29kZXJAYWx0bGludXgucnU+IDAuNi4xLWFs
dDEuMQorLSBOTVUKKy0gUmVkdWNlIHJlZHVuZGFudCBSZXF1aXJlcyAoIzk5MjIpCistIFVwZGF0
ZWQgQnVpbGRSZXF1aXJlcworLSBGaXhlZCBhbGwgd2FybmluZ3MgZnJvbSBjb21waWxlcgorLSBV
c2luZyAtV2Vycm9yIGZsYWcgZm9yIGNvbXBpbGVyIGJ5IGRlZmF1bHQKKy0gUmVtb3ZlZCBmaWxl
IElOU1RBTEwgZnJvbSBwYWNrYWdlCistIFBhY2tpbmcgZmlsZSBCVUdTCistIENsZWFudXAgc3Bl
YworCiAqIFdlZCBBdWcgMDMgMjAwNSBTaXIgUmFvcm4gPHJhb3JuQGFsdGxpbnV4LnJ1PiAwLjYu
MS1hbHQxCiAtIFswLjYuMV0KIApAQCAtMTAwLDkgKzEwNSwzIEBACiAqIFR1ZSBGZWIgMTMgMjAw
MSBBbGV4ZXkgVm9pbm92IDx2b2luc0B2b2lucy5wcm9ncmFtLnJ1PgogLSBpbml0aWFsIHJlbGVh
c2UKIAotCi0KLQotCi0KLQo=
</data>

          </attachment>
          <attachment
              isobsolete="0"
              ispatch="1"
              isprivate="0"
          >
            <attachid>1648</attachid>
            <date>2006-10-02 15:23:19 +0400</date>
            <delta_ts>2006-10-02 15:23:19 +0400</delta_ts>
            <desc>Патч для устранения всех предупреждений от компилятора</desc>
            <filename>libdockapp-0.6.1-alt-warnings-fix.patch</filename>
            <type>text/plain</type>
            <size>1743</size>
            <attacher name="Slava Semushin">php-coder</attacher>
            
              <data encoding="base64">ZGlmZiAtcnUgZG9ja2FwcC0wLjYuMS5vcmlnL3NyYy9kYWFyZ3MuYyBkb2NrYXBwLTAuNi4xL3Ny
Yy9kYWFyZ3MuYwotLS0gZG9ja2FwcC0wLjYuMS5vcmlnL3NyYy9kYWFyZ3MuYwkyMDA1LTA3LTE2
IDE4OjQ5OjEwICswNzAwCisrKyBkb2NrYXBwLTAuNi4xL3NyYy9kYWFyZ3MuYwkyMDA2LTEwLTAy
IDE3OjQyOjEwICswNzAwCkBAIC0yNiw2ICsyNiw5IEBACiAjaW5jbHVkZSAiZGFhcmdzLmgiCiAj
aW5jbHVkZSAiZGF1dGlsLmgiCiAKKyNpbmNsdWRlIDxzdHJpbmcuaD4KKyNpbmNsdWRlIDxzdHJp
bmdzLmg+CisKICNkZWZpbmUgREVGQVVMVF9PUFRJT05fQ09VTlQgMwogCiBleHRlcm4gc3RydWN0
IERBQ29udGV4dCAqX2RhQ29udGV4dDsKQEAgLTM4LDYgKzQxLDkgQEAKIHN0YXRpYyB2b2lkIF9k
YUNvbnRleHRBZGRPcHRpb25zKERBUHJvZ3JhbU9wdGlvbiAqb3B0aW9ucywgaW50IGNvdW50KTsK
IHN0YXRpYyB2b2lkIHByaW50SGVscChjaGFyICpkZXNjcmlwdGlvbik7CiAKK3N0YXRpYyBpbnQg
IGNvbnRhaW5zKGNoYXIgKm5lZWRsZSwgY2hhciAqaGF5c3RhY2spOworc3RhdGljIGludCAgcGFy
c2VPcHRpb24oREFQcm9ncmFtT3B0aW9uICpvcHRpb24sIGludCBpLCBpbnQgYXJnYywgY2hhcioq
IGFyZ3YpOworc3RhdGljIGludCAgcmVhZEludE9wdGlvbihpbnQgaW5kZXgsIGNoYXIgKiphcmd2
KTsKIAogLyoKICAqIFB1YmxpYyBmdW5jdGlvbnMKQEAgLTExNiw3ICsxMjIsNyBAQAogICAgIH0K
IH0KIAotaW50CitzdGF0aWMgaW50CiBjb250YWlucyhjaGFyICpuZWVkbGUsIGNoYXIgKmhheXN0
YWNrKQogewogICAgIGNoYXIgYywgKnBvczsKQEAgLTEzMCw3ICsxMzYsNyBAQAogICAgIHJldHVy
biAocG9zICE9IE5VTEwpOwogfQogCi1pbnQKK3N0YXRpYyBpbnQKIHBhcnNlT3B0aW9uKERBUHJv
Z3JhbU9wdGlvbiAqb3B0aW9uLCBpbnQgaSwgaW50IGFyZ2MsIGNoYXIqKiBhcmd2KQogewogICAg
IG9wdGlvbi0+dXNlZCA9IFRydWU7CkBAIC0xNjksNyArMTc1LDcgQEAKICAgICByZXR1cm4gaTsK
IH0KIAotaW50CitzdGF0aWMgaW50CiByZWFkSW50T3B0aW9uKGludCBpbmRleCwgY2hhciAqKmFy
Z3YpCiB7CiAgICAgaW50IGludGVnZXI7CmRpZmYgLXJ1IGRvY2thcHAtMC42LjEub3JpZy9zcmMv
ZGFzaGFwZWQuYyBkb2NrYXBwLTAuNi4xL3NyYy9kYXNoYXBlZC5jCi0tLSBkb2NrYXBwLTAuNi4x
Lm9yaWcvc3JjL2Rhc2hhcGVkLmMJMjAwNS0wNC0yOCAwMDozNzo1NyArMDcwMAorKysgZG9ja2Fw
cC0wLjYuMS9zcmMvZGFzaGFwZWQuYwkyMDA2LTEwLTAyIDE3OjM0OjI4ICswNzAwCkBAIC0yNiw2
ICsyNiw4IEBACiAjaW5jbHVkZSAiZG9ja2FwcC5oIgogI2luY2x1ZGUgImRhYXJncy5oIgogCisj
aW5jbHVkZSA8c3RyaW5nLmg+CisKIC8qCiAgKiBEQVNoYXBlZFBpeG1hcCBmdW5jdGlvbnMKICAq
LwpkaWZmIC1ydSBkb2NrYXBwLTAuNi4xLm9yaWcvc3JjL2RhdXRpbC5jIGRvY2thcHAtMC42LjEv
c3JjL2RhdXRpbC5jCi0tLSBkb2NrYXBwLTAuNi4xLm9yaWcvc3JjL2RhdXRpbC5jCTIwMDUtMDQt
MjEgMDE6MDU6MDQgKzA3MDAKKysrIGRvY2thcHAtMC42LjEvc3JjL2RhdXRpbC5jCTIwMDYtMTAt
MDIgMTc6MzU6MTkgKzA3MDAKQEAgLTI0LDYgKzI0LDggQEAKICNpbmNsdWRlICJkYWFyZ3MuaCIK
ICNpbmNsdWRlICJkYXV0aWwuaCIKIAorI2luY2x1ZGUgPHN0cmluZy5oPgorCiBleHRlcm4gc3Ry
dWN0IERBQ29udGV4dCAqX2RhQ29udGV4dDsKIAogLyoK
</data>

          </attachment>
      

    </bug>

</bugzilla>